Transaction 2b866cd323c664b5045c4dce530496d70d451c8d39e779d5bb7641c6df8bdd7d

1 Input
2 Outputs
  • 2b866cd323c664b5045c4dce530496d70d451c8d39e779d5bb7641c6df8bdd7d:0
  • value  500000000
    address  3Q3s2wSRjeLgWhuUePUR5JirYWxYXL5r2B
  • 2b866cd323c664b5045c4dce530496d70d451c8d39e779d5bb7641c6df8bdd7d:1
  • value  6499982834
    address  33eLVVbQuTGQRLi8vbxencMZE7JC1Mbp2p